Canvas and Poly Banner Substrates

InteliCoat’s GFCVG is a 23-mil, water-based canvas designed for high-volume art reproduction. The glossy poly/cotton-blend canvas features a textile base designed to provide added durability and resist edge cracking during the stretching and framing process. GFCVG is available in 20- and 75-ft (6- and 23-m) rolls with widths of 36, 50, 54, and 60 in. (914, 1270, 1372, and 1524 mm). Magic GFPOLY 8-mil glossy propylene banner reportedly delivers consistent, photo-quality imaging on solvent inkjet and eco-solvent printers. According to InteliCoat, the banner features a coating that offers a high degree of brightness, fine color gamut, and a smooth surface for high- resolution photographic reproduction. The media can be used to produce P-O-P banners, posters, roll-up displays, and trade-show graphics. It can be overlaminated with most cold laminates and low-temperature thermal laminating films. GFPOLY is available in 20- and 100-ft (6- and 31-m) rolls with widths of 30, 36, 54, and 60 in. (762, 914, 1372, and 1524 mm).
